Due to the success of the film, the franchise was adapted to a TV series on PBS Kids, with Jeff Bennett replacing Will Ferrell as the voice of The Man with the Yellow Hat. It was the 1st Universal Pictures theatrically released feature-length animated film since 1995's Balto, & Imagine Entertainment's 1st animated film. Although it's a 2D animated film, about 20% of the environments are computer-generated. The screenplay/story was written by Ken Kaufman & Mike Werb. The project had been under development at Imagine Entertainment for a long time, dating back to at least 1991. Matthew O'Callaghan directed (after replacing Jun Falkenstein). It stars Will Ferrell, Drew Barrymore, Dick Van Dyke, David Cross, Michael Wincott, Eugene Levy, Vincent Pastore, Joan Plowright, Kevin Pollak & Frank Welker as the title character.
